Which tests require protection from light during transport, and what is a common practice to ensure protection?

Explanation:
Bilirubin samples are sensitive to light; exposure to light can photodegrade bilirubin and cause falsely low results. To prevent this, samples must be protected from light during transport and handling. A common, practical approach is to use amber-colored tubes or wrap the sample in aluminum foil, or place it in a light-blocking container, so the wavelengths that trigger degradation are blocked. This protection helps ensure the bilirubin result reflects the true level rather than being distorted by light exposure. Glucose and lipid panels aren’t typically affected by light in routine practice, so they don’t require this kind of light protection.
